How much does an information technology analyst earn in Batavia, NY?

The average information technology analyst in Batavia, NY earns between $64,000 and $117,000 annually. This compares to the national average information technology analyst range of $62,000 to $111,000.

Average information technology analyst salary in Batavia, NY

$87,000
